Fundamental fixed-point principles. 1.The banach fixed-point theorem and iterative methods. 2.The schauder fixed-point theorem and compactness. Applications of the fundamental fixed-point principles. 3.Ordinary differential equations in B-spaces. 4.Differential calculus and the implicit functions theorem. 5.Newton´s method. 6.Continuation with respect to a parameter. 7.Positive operators. 8.Analytic bifurcation theory. 9.Fixed points of multivalued maps. 10.Nonexpansive operators and iterative methods. 11.Condensing maps and the bourbaki-kneser fixed-point theorem. The mapping degree and the fixed-point index. 12.The Leray-schauder fixed-point index. 13.Applications of the fixed-point index. 14.The fixed-point index of differentiable and analytic maps. 15.Topological bifurcation theory. 16.Essential mapping and the Borsuk antipodal theorem. 17.Asymptotic fixed-point theorems.
